Theories et pratiques de la gamme iranienne

.
Revue de musicologie, 71 (1/2): 79--118 (1985)

Abstract

From empiric observations, the great theorists of Irano-Arabian music have elaborated systems of divisions of the octave based upon priviledged intervals, showing a strong theoretical coherence. Examining the different stages of their reasoning, one can find out some slight deviations betwen the empiric data and their theoretical expression, allowing one to question the validity of their systems. The scientific analysis of intervals now used in contemporary Iran leads to regard all the attempts made up to now as more or less arbitrary reductions of data resisting any rigorous formulation.
